Vietnam Cultural Day held in France

"Vietnam Cultural Day" was held on October 12 in Eure-et-Loir, France, featuring handicrafts, artwork, photography, and literature on Agent Orange (AO) and Vietnam's maritime territories to promote Vietnamese culture to French friends and raise fund for AO victims.

CAAV to spend at least US$5.6 million on carbon offsetting

The Civil Aviation Authority of Vietnam (CAAV) plans to join the Carbon Offsetting and Reduction Scheme for International Aviation (CORSIA) from January 1, 2026 to reduce carbon emissions from international flights by 2050. 

According to CAAV, the lowest cost that Vietnam's aviation sector will have to pay for carbon offsets in the period 2024-2026 is US$5.6 million.

Exhibition to boost agricultural exports to China

An exhibition to stimulate the export of agricultural products to China was held in Hanoi on October 13 presenting more than 50 groups of high quality products. China is an important export market for Vietnam's agricultural, forestry and fishery products, reaching US$9.26 billion in the first nine months, up 36% year-on-year, with fruits and vegetables accounting for one third.

Ho Chi Minh City makes positive economic performance 

Ho Chi Minh City posted a growth rate of 6.85% in the last 9 months and expected to reach the annual target of 7.5%-8%, Deputy Chairman of the Ho Chi Minh City People's Committee Vo Van Hoan said at the meeting with local entrepreneurs on October 12. 

Vietnam Dance Week highlights Central Highlands culture

Vietnam Dance Week, celebrating Central Highlands dance, opened in Kon Tum on October 13. The three-day event brings together local and international artists, including Oscar Tillman from Sweden and Yohei Yama from Japan. Key events include the performance of the contemporary piece SeSan, the Vietnamese Ethnic Dance Competition, and a workshop on contemporary art.

 

Vietnam women's futsal team climb to 11th in the world

Vietnam women's futsal team have climbed to 11th in the world and 4th in Asia according to the latest FIFA World Ranking. The improvement comes after strong performances, including a tournament in Thailand where they won three and drew one.

Phung Thi Hong Tham wins 11th gold for Vietnam at Asian Kickboxing Championships

Phung Thi Hong Tham won Vietnam's 11th gold medal at the Asian Kickboxing Championships in Thailand on October 13. The victory added to Vietnam's impressive tally of 11 gold, 11 silver, and 11 bronze medals at the event.
